Description

This comprehensive course takes you through the entire process of building enterprise-grade microservices from the ground up, using modern technologies and best practices.Throughout this course, you'll work on a hands-on project that incorporates real-world scenarios to help you gain practical experience with the following:Framework & APIs: Learn to build microservices using Spring Boot for fast and efficient application development, and manage API calls using Open Feign Client for seamless communication between services.Database Integration: Use JPA to handle data persistence and Flyway for smooth database migrations, ensuring consistent and reliable database management.Logging and Monitoring: Implement centralized logging with the ELK Stack (Elasticsearch, Logstash, and Kibana), and track your microservices' performance with Micrometer, Prometheus, and Grafana.Distributed Tracing and Reliability: Ensure robust monitoring with distributed tracing using the ELK Stack and APM Server to track performance across distributed systems, and use Bulkhead and Circuit Breaker patterns in your API Gateway to enhance reliability. Implement retry strategies with Open Feign and Spring Retry for Kafka.Exception Handling and Performance: Master exception handling with Spring Boot, and improve performance by implementing caching with Spring Boot Caching.Containerization and Deployment: Containerize your microservices with Docker and Dockerfiles, and deploy them efficiently using Docker Compose.API Specification and Event-Driven Architecture: Define robust API specifications with OpenAPI (Swagger) and build event-driven microservices using Kafka.
